Write an expression showing a ÷ 2 without the use of the division symbol. What can we determine from the model?

Answer:

The required expression is shown below
(a)/(2)

Explanation:

Consider the provided information.

Write an expression showing a ÷ 2 without the use of the division symbol.

Here the a ÷ 2 shows that the variable a is divided by 2.

The model for this expression is shown in figure below:

We can rewrite the expression in fractional form as shown:


a/2=(a)/(2)

If we write division expressions using the division symbol, we represent dividend ÷ divisor.

In fractional form it will look like:


(dividend)/(divisor)
